"Freedom of speech is understood to be fundamental in a democracy..."
"One of the most notable proponents of the link between freedom of speech and
democracy is
Alexander Meiklejohn.
"He has argued that the concept of democracy is that of self-government by the people.
"For such a system to work, an informed electorate is necessary. In order to be appropriately knowledgeable, there must be no constraints on the free flow of information and ideas."
